Brief Description The GAT Lock 6010 F is a battery-operated, electronic locker lock with noncontact locking and opening authorisation between the lock and MIFARE data carriers. In this connection, the term RFID systems is used. Thanks to the GAT Lock 6010 F, one single MIFARE data carrier can be used not only for entry and payment, but also for locking and unlocking clothes lockers most conveniently and without the need for a mechanical key.

Conditions of Use The GAT Lock 6010 F has been developed for use in the leisure sector as a lock that is mounted into lockers like clothes lockers or valuables lockers. It can be used in lockers with metallic doors (plate doors) or non-metallic doors. Please pay attention to the environmental conditions for temperature, humidity etc., and see chapter "7. Technical Data". Cleaning the GAT Lock 6010 F with a high-pressure cleaner is not permitted.

GAT LOCK 6010 F Installation 3.4. Orientation of the GAT Lock 6010 F When installing the GAT Lock 6010 F, special care must be taken with the alignment of the lock. This must be aligned differently depending on whether the locker door opens on the left or the right. For left-hand doors, the LED points downwards and the battery compartment to the right (viewed from the front). For right-hand doors, the LED points upwards and the battery compartment downwards (viewed from the front). Figure 2.

GAT LOCK 6010 F Installation 3.5. Installation Instructions No cabling is necessary, because it is battery operated. The GAT Lock 6010 F is attached to the wall of the door using four screws. Recommended screws: For steel doors: Cheese head screws M5 x 35 mm (1.4 inch) For wooden or HPL doors: woodscrews ABC Spax 5 x 35 mm (1.4 inch) For wooden or HPL doors under heavy-duty loads or in public areas: screwin muffs or glue-in muffs M5 with pan-head screws M5 x 35 mm (1.

GAT LOCK 6010 F Operation 5. OPERATION 5.1. General The GAT Lock 6010 F can be operated in "Free Locker" mode (free selection of a locker) or "Personal Locker" mode (lockers are assigned to persons). With Free Locker mode the customer can choose any locker he wants to use. With Personal Locker mode a certain locker is assigned to the customer.

Free Locker Mode (with or without Limited Duration of Use) Any unoccupied locker that is operating in free locker mode can be selected by guests for use and locked using their assigned data carrier. Once the locker is locked, no further lockers in the same locker group can be locked by the user. Only once the original locker has been unlocked can the guest use another locker in the locker group.
GAT LOCK 6010 F Operation "Usage until a certain time after midnight" Mode In “Point of time" mode, a specific time is configured until which the locker can be used. After locking a locker, the locker must be unlocked again before the defined time on the following day. The period begins from 12:00 am. If the period is exceeded, the data carrier can no longer unlock the locker. In this case, the user must recode their data carrier at a central station, e.g.

Free Locker Mode with UID This operation mode is different from the standard mode "Free Locker Mode" in the following points: - All ISO 14443 data carriers are possible. - The data carrier can have a GANTNER locker segment, but this is not required for this mode. - If a locker is locked with a data carrier, the locker number isn´t written onto the data carrier. - With each data carrier, any number of lockers can be locked at the same time. Personal Locker Mode with Programming Card For operation as a Personal Locker with Programming Card, up to any 32 MIFARE data carriers can be authorised per GAT Lock 6010 F, which may then open and close this locker as often as required. These 32 data carriers have the same authorisation (e.g. as family cards). The authorisations are communicated to the GAT Lock 6010 F by means of a Programming Data Carrier. GAT LOCK 6010 F Operation 5.2.4. Personal Locker Mode with Expiry Date At the check-in the customer receives a MIFARE data carrier with GANTNER data blocks. The site number and sub-site number will be written to the general data block and the customer’s personnel locker number together with the expiry date ("valid from" and "valid to") will be written to the locker data block of the data carrier. Furthermore an index value will be written to that locker data block.

GAT LOCK 6010 F Service and Maintenance 6. SERVICE AND MAINTENANCE 6.1. Changing the Battery The battery of a GAT Lock 6010 F is dimensioned for a certain number of locking cycles (see "7. Technical Data"). The number of cycles depends on the used battery type, the type of locker usage and the environmental conditions. When the max. locking cycles are reached, the battery capacity will get too low and the battery must be replaced with a new one.

GAT LOCK 6010 F Troubleshooting 7. TROUBLESHOOTING 7.1. Error Display If there is a problem with the GAT Lock 6010 F, this is indicated by the LED which will flash red in this case. 7.2. Error Description Description: LED flashes red twice (every 5 seconds). Error: Battery is weak. Solving the error: Replace battery (see "5.1 Changing the Battery").
